MIGRATION GUIDE — Step 4: Archive cold storage buckets

New team members: this step moves inactive Duskmere buckets into the Farrowvale archive tier. Before archiving, verify each bucket has been idle for the full retention window and that its manifest checksum matches the index. Archiving is irreversible without a restore ticket, so double-check the target list. Run the archiver in dry-run mode first and review the summary output carefully. Once the dry run looks clean, apply the archive job using the configuration shown below.

settings of kafog-bageg:
[gilael]
team = julir
access_code = ac_d4ad66
host = gilael.olvarqcorp.local
port = 7000
owner = tamys.joreth
peer = zoreth.novaccloud.test

## Further Reading

The Stockmend reconciliation job runs nightly at 02:10 and diffs warehouse counts against the Ledgerline source of truth. Most pages trace back to stale SKU mappings or a stuck upstream export. Check job logs first, then the mapping table. Full triage steps, escalation contacts, and historical incident notes live on the internal wiki page.

runbook for yadug-hahap: https://jira.qorvelsys.internal/display/pages/browse/browse/a55b

/*
 * Constants for the Firmline OTA update channel.
 *
 * These values govern how Halcyard devices poll the staging channel,
 * how long a rollout wave holds before widening, and the failure
 * ratio that triggers an automatic halt. Reviewers: note that the
 * poll jitter must stay wider than the wave hold window, otherwise
 * devices in the same cohort stampede the manifest endpoint — this
 * caused the brownout we saw in the Orvale fleet trial. Change any
 * of these only in lockstep. The tuned values follow.
 */

constants for bahaf-kafop:
RATE_LIMITS = {
    "olieth": 260,
    "silok": 828,
    "rusix": 251,
}

Ticket: Pickwise config drift — needs eyes

Hey, reviewing the Pickwise optimizer I noticed prod drifted from what's in the repo — batch size and aisle-weighting don't match. Probably a manual hotfix someone forgot to commit. Before I open a PR to reconcile, sanity-check my read of things. The config currently running in prod is below.

config for bahop-baduf:
[kasion]
team = lamath
access_code = ac_d807e5
host = kasion.paliqcloud.corp
port = 4000
owner = julix.tamvan
peer = frair.qorvelsoft.local